Hi Caroline,

The one I use, and I am perfectly happy with it, is the Google toolbar.  I
think it is on http://www.toolbar.google.com.  It is easy to configure with
a screen reader, you can let a popup through for one time, or permanently
if you want, and it generally seems to work for me.  And it's free!
